A new cross-bridged cyclam chelator, CB-TE1K1P, was developed for copper-based radiopharmaceuticals, and this chelator can be labelled with ~(64)Cu under mild conditions in high specific activity. DBCO-PEG,-CB-TE1K1P was synthesized for conjugation to proteins, while Dde-CB-TE1K1P(~tBu_2)-OH was synthesized for solid-phase peptide synthesis. Examples of the conjugation chemistry, radiolabelling and serum stability of each are presented.
